Serving 336 students in grades Prekindergarten-5, Breakthrough Magnet School North ranks in the bottom 50% of all schools in Connecticut for overall test scores (math proficiency is bottom 50%, and reading proficiency is bottom 50%).
The percentage of students achieving proficiency in math is 20-24% (which is lower than the Connecticut state average of 39%). The percentage of students achieving proficiency in reading/language arts is 25-29% (which is lower than the Connecticut state average of 51%).
The student:teacher ratio of 13:1 is higher than the Connecticut state level of 12:1.
Minority enrollment is 96% of the student body (majority Black), which is higher than the Connecticut state average of 51% (majority Hispanic and Black).
